As cash-collection rules change, sites are consolidated and scandals flare at the same time. Print profitability will split on two designs: the physical object—and the payment terms behind it.

The “end of bills of exchange” notice circulated by Japan’s printing trade body will push a rethink of payment terms and credit control straight down to the shop floor. Nippon Paper’s retreat from EV battery materials in Europe, and MCC’s shutdown of a German label site, show what it looks like when the assumptions behind an investment change before the payback arrives.

The end of bill-of-exchange and check clearing has started to hit day-to-day transactions as a concrete timeline. At the same time, paper, labels, and functional materials are seeing a run of “site calls” that decide where to make and why to keep making.
